Overall health Threats Related to Weighty Metals in Drinking water
Significant metals are harmful substances that can cause intense health problems when current in h2o. Lead, mercury, arsenic, cadmium, and chromium are amongst the most typical heavy metals located in water sources. Exposure to these metals may lead to various health risks, which includes neurological Conditions, kidney harm, liver harm, developmental troubles in small children, as well as specified varieties of most cancers.
Guide, For example, is particularly risky, especially for young young children and pregnant Women of all ages. Even minimal levels of lead publicity can impair cognitive improvement, leading to learning disabilities and behavioral issues. Mercury, An additional harmful large metallic, could cause harm to the nervous technique, bringing about tremors, memory reduction, and also paralysis.
Typical Resources of Weighty Metallic Contamination in Drinking water
Being familiar with the sources of large metallic contamination in h2o is essential in developing techniques for elimination and prevention. Industrial activities, including mining, steel processing, and production, are major contributors to weighty steel air pollution. These functions launch hefty metals into your environment, which might then contaminate drinking water sources as a result of runoff or immediate disposal.
Agricultural techniques, notably the usage of fertilizers, pesticides, and animal waste, may also contribute to major metallic contamination in h2o. These substances contain traces of heavy metals which can leach in to the soil and ultimately make their way into h2o resources by means of groundwater or area runoff.
On top of that, outdated plumbing systems, specifically All those with lead pipes or fixtures, can introduce significant metals into ingesting drinking water. As these pipes corrode eventually, direct and various heavy metals can leach in to the drinking water, posing a big chance to human health.
Knowing the differing types of Weighty Metals
To proficiently clear away significant metals from water, It is important to understand the differing types as well as their certain qualities. Each heavy steel has exclusive Homes that figure out the most fitted elimination method.
Direct, for example, is a typical heavy metallic located in more mature plumbing techniques. It is actually comfortable and malleable, which makes it very easy to shape into pipes and fixtures. Lead is most effectively eliminated by ion exchange, activated carbon filtration, or distillation.
Mercury, On the flip side, is actually a liquid metal that are available in several sorts, for instance elemental mercury, inorganic mercury compounds, and organic and natural mercury compounds. Depending upon the kind and focus, different removing procedures like activated carbon filtration, reverse osmosis, or distillation could be necessary.
Arsenic, a The natural way transpiring significant steel, usually contaminates groundwater resources. It can be odorless and tasteless, making it difficult to detect devoid of right testing. Arsenic removal methods include things like reverse osmosis, coagulation/filtration, and ion Trade.

Ways of Major Metal Removing in Drinking water
When heavy metallic contamination is verified, various strategies is often utilized to eliminate these toxic substances from water. The selection of process relies on factors such as the particular heavy metallic, its focus, and the desired standard of purification.
1. Ion Trade: Ion Trade consists of changing weighty steel ions in drinking water with harmless ions, such as sodium or potassium. This method is productive for getting rid of significant metals like direct, cadmium, and chromium. Even so, it might not be as powerful for eradicating mercury or arsenic.
two. Activated Carbon Filtration: Activated carbon filters are generally made use of to eliminate heavy metals, organic compounds, and various impurities from water. The porous mother nature of activated carbon allows it to adsorb hefty metals, trapping them in the filter. This technique is effective for many weighty metals, which includes direct, mercury, and arsenic.
3. Reverse Osmosis: Reverse osmosis is a h2o purification approach that utilizes a semi-permeable membrane to get rid of heavy metals, along with other contaminants. It works by implementing force towards the drinking water, forcing it through the membrane even though forsaking the weighty metals. Reverse osmosis is very powerful in taking away a wide range of heavy metals, which includes direct, mercury, arsenic, and chromium.
4. Distillation: Distillation includes heating drinking water to produce steam, and that is then condensed to make purified h2o. This process properly eliminates hefty metals, as they have higher boiling details than drinking water and are remaining guiding while in the distillation chamber. Distillation is particularly practical for eradicating weighty metals with large boiling details, for example mercury.

Highly developed Water Procedure Technologies for Heavy Steel Elimination
In combination with the aforementioned techniques, you will find advanced drinking water cure heavy metal removal technologies readily available for significant steel removal. These systems tend to be used in massive-scale apps or for dealing with drinking water in hugely contaminated parts.
8. Electrocoagulation: Electrocoagulation is often a system that uses An electrical present-day to destabilize and combination significant steel ions, making it possible for them being quickly removed from h2o. This method is effective for a variety of significant metals and may be used in the two industrial and domestic settings.
nine. Adsorption Media: Adsorption media, for instance specialized resins or zeolites, can be used to selectively take out significant metals from drinking water. These media have a superior affinity for weighty metal ions, allowing them being adsorbed and trapped inside the media. This technique is powerful for getting rid of major metals like direct, mercury, and arsenic.
ten. Innovative Oxidation Processes: State-of-the-art oxidation processes, for instance ozonation or ultraviolet (UV) irradiation, can be utilized to degrade or renovate large metals into less poisonous sorts. These processes make highly reactive oxygen species that could stop working large steel compounds. Advanced oxidation processes are specially helpful for taking away natural and organic-large steel complexes.
Though Sophisticated drinking water cure systems provide productive significant metallic removing, they need specialized products and abilities, making them much more appropriate for industrial or substantial-scale purposes.
